summaryrefslogtreecommitdiff
path: root/devel/ocaml-lwt
diff options
context:
space:
mode:
authorjaapb <jaapb@pkgsrc.org>2018-11-27 17:15:49 +0000
committerjaapb <jaapb@pkgsrc.org>2018-11-27 17:15:49 +0000
commit11a12aaf337ebe48b41a4e79856e35ddbcbee677 (patch)
tree8202284e8b0abb1607f3a020b63940708d70916e /devel/ocaml-lwt
parent4067c9f8641aa782bedb72c31e81886d5dbe6931 (diff)
downloadpkgsrc-11a12aaf337ebe48b41a4e79856e35ddbcbee677.tar.gz
Updated package devel/ocaml-lwt to use dune
Diffstat (limited to 'devel/ocaml-lwt')
-rw-r--r--devel/ocaml-lwt/Makefile10
-rw-r--r--devel/ocaml-lwt/Makefile.common4
-rw-r--r--devel/ocaml-lwt/buildlink3.mk4
-rw-r--r--devel/ocaml-lwt/distinfo3
4 files changed, 10 insertions, 11 deletions
diff --git a/devel/ocaml-lwt/Makefile b/devel/ocaml-lwt/Makefile
index b1f6598340d..5759c8e5a94 100644
--- a/devel/ocaml-lwt/Makefile
+++ b/devel/ocaml-lwt/Makefile
@@ -1,7 +1,7 @@
-# $NetBSD: Makefile,v 1.38 2018/11/12 16:10:19 jaapb Exp $
+# $NetBSD: Makefile,v 1.39 2018/11/27 17:15:49 jaapb Exp $
#
-PKGREVISION= 1
+PKGREVISION= 2
.include "Makefile.common"
PKGNAME= ocaml-${DISTNAME}
@@ -11,14 +11,12 @@ MAINTAINER= jaapb@NetBSD.org
HOMEPAGE= http://www.ocsigen.org/
COMMENT= Cooperative threading library for OCaml
-#MAKE_JOBS_SAFE= no
-JBUILDER_BUILD_PACKAGES= lwt
+OCAML_FINDLIB_DIRS= lwt stublibs
+DUNE_BUILD_PACKAGES= lwt
HAS_CONFIGURE= yes
CONFIGURE_ARGS= -use-libev false
-OCAML_USE_JBUILDER= yes
-
CFLAGS.SunOS+= -D_POSIX_PTHREAD_SEMANTICS
do-configure:
diff --git a/devel/ocaml-lwt/Makefile.common b/devel/ocaml-lwt/Makefile.common
index 9905b705a9d..eef64da0bee 100644
--- a/devel/ocaml-lwt/Makefile.common
+++ b/devel/ocaml-lwt/Makefile.common
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ile.common,v 1.5 2018/07/19 14:14:28 jaapb Exp $
+# $NetBSD: Makefile.common,v 1.6 2018/11/27 17:15:49 jaapb Exp $
# used by devel/ocaml-lwt_glib/Makefile
# used by devel/ocaml-lwt_ppx/Makefile
@@ -13,7 +13,7 @@ MASTER_SITES= ${MASTER_SITE_GITHUB:=ocsigen/}
GITHUB_PROJECT= lwt
GITHUB_TAG= ${LWT_VERSION}
-OCAML_USE_JBUILDER= yes
+OCAML_USE_DUNE= yes
DISTINFO_FILE= ${PKGDIR}/../../devel/ocaml-lwt/distinfo
PATCHDIR= ${PKGDIR}/../../devel/ocaml-lwt/patches
diff --git a/devel/ocaml-lwt/buildlink3.mk b/devel/ocaml-lwt/buildlink3.mk
index eb1d721330c..c36fda7a2d3 100644
--- a/devel/ocaml-lwt/buildlink3.mk
+++ b/devel/ocaml-lwt/buildlink3.mk
@@ -1,4 +1,4 @@
-# $NetBSD: buildlink3.mk,v 1.11 2018/07/19 14:14:28 jaapb Exp $
+# $NetBSD: buildlink3.mk,v 1.12 2018/11/27 17:15:49 jaapb Exp $
BUILDLINK_TREE+= ocaml-lwt
@@ -6,7 +6,7 @@ BUILDLINK_TREE+= ocaml-lwt
OCAML_LWT_BUILDLINK3_MK:=
BUILDLINK_API_DEPENDS.ocaml-lwt+= ocaml-lwt>=4.0.0
-BUILDLINK_ABI_DEPENDS.ocaml-lwt+= ocaml-lwt>=4.1.0
+BUILDLINK_ABI_DEPENDS.ocaml-lwt+= ocaml-lwt>=4.1.0nb2
BUILDLINK_PKGSRCDIR.ocaml-lwt?= ../../devel/ocaml-lwt
#.include "../../devel/libev/buildlink3.mk"
diff --git a/devel/ocaml-lwt/distinfo b/devel/ocaml-lwt/distinfo
index 3d8023c3b78..cde82e6d5fc 100644
--- a/devel/ocaml-lwt/distinfo
+++ b/devel/ocaml-lwt/distinfo
@@ -1,8 +1,9 @@
-$NetBSD: distinfo,v 1.19 2018/07/19 14:14:28 jaapb Exp $
+$NetBSD: distinfo,v 1.20 2018/11/27 17:15:49 jaapb Exp $
SHA1 (lwt-4.1.0.tar.gz) = 2a780c8be6022967d94e069fa132933a8d14e6ff
RMD160 (lwt-4.1.0.tar.gz) = 17c0175cb745a30e9786ed78fccb15d9b78ca561
SHA512 (lwt-4.1.0.tar.gz) = 28bc51e75d5e4c74171f17aaba86fdefad70f57f9f2023680044d5bf65250d8531501adc85d0422e644c1e318dcee0a4d53f7841c82d9dca9854e8fbb09987f2
Size (lwt-4.1.0.tar.gz) = 279251 bytes
SHA1 (patch-src_unix_config_discover.ml) = ef8ea37d85f20d56654514617050ee46d6080ef1
+SHA1 (patch-src_unix_lwt__fmt.mli) = 929a5b54038d29a1f2130e230e0b7481776cbe43
SHA1 (patch-src_unix_unix__c_unix__stat__job__utils.c) = 5ec0ae3afe3d65e673681fcf8faeebf811e64518